Why Your Business Coach Might Be Giving You Outdated Advice





Running a business in today's fast-paced world requires agility, innovation, and an ability to anticipate market shifts. Yet, many SME founders rely on advice from business coaches who might be stuck in past strategies that no longer align with the realities of modern entrepreneurship. Could your business coach be giving you outdated advice? Let's find out.


The Shift in Business Dynamics: What Worked Then vs. What Works Now





Business methodologies that thrived a decade ago may not hold the same weight today. Digital transformation, changing consumer behavior, and new market trends have significantly altered how businesses operate. For instance, businesses that heavily relied on traditional advertising now recognize the power of digital marketing, data analytics, and personalized customer experiences.


Common Outdated Business Advice You Should Rethink


● "You Need a Massive Budget to Scale"

Many traditional business coaches emphasize large-scale investment as the only way to grow. However, SMEs today thrive on lean strategies, growth hacking, and digital tools that maximize efficiency without excessive spending.

● "Stick to What You Know"

While focusing on core competencies is essential, market adaptability is even more crucial. Businesses that refuse to evolve risk stagnation.

How to Spot If Your Business Coach is Outdated

● They dismiss digital transformation: If they downplay the role of digital tools, automation, and social media, it's a red flag.

● They rely on outdated case studies: Are they still citing businesses that succeeded in the early 2000s instead of recent data?

● They have a "one-size-fits-all" approach: Every business is unique. If your coach isn't tailoring strategies to modern challenges, they might not be the right fit.

What to Do Instead: Find a Business Coach Who Adapts

Instead of relying on outdated coaching models, look for business mentors who:

● Stay updated with current industry trends and tech advancements

● Leverage real-time data and case studies to guide decisions

● Encourage innovation and scalable, cost-effective strategies

The business landscape has changed, and so should the advice you receive. If your current business coach isn't keeping up with evolving trends, it’s time to seek guidance from experts who do.
